I will no longer recommend Trupanion
I have been with Trupanion for about 6 years and I really used to like them and would always recommend them when people asked who I use. My dog has a low functioning thyroid and because of that is on medicine and needs an injection once every three months for the past couple of years. Now all of a sudden they have decided that the injection is for allergies instead of the thyroid even though she has never been diagnosed with allergies and this is a new illness and as such I have to pay the $500 deductible (again) before it's covered. In order to appeal this I have to waste my time and my vets time trying to prove it's related to the thyroid and it will probably be denied anyway based on what I'm reading in other reviews.

Truepanion claims that 50% of…
Truepanion claims that 50% of prescribed pet food is eligible for coverage. But they only pay 45%. They do this by stating that they pay 90% of claims and somehow they consider their percentage of their share to be a claim That is not a claim. That is a percentage. They also say that eligible amount and payout amount is not the same thing. By definition, eligible means that it is eligible for payment. If eligible amount is a different thing than what they pay out how is that amount eligible for payment? The answer is that it is not and it is deceptive advertising.
